Being the "Blue Snowball " , it does stick out by it's stunning blue colour and non stellar appearance. Visible in the fov from x50 up wards. Will blink at you if you directly at it and away again. A lovely planetary nebula and worth getting a most useful UHC filter if you would like enhanced views of M27, M57 and other nebulae,

It is smaller than the ring.

M57 is listed as 1.4 x 1.1 arc minutes, the blue snowball as 0.5 x 0.5

They are hard to identify in a view finder, both need magnification to be clearly non stellar

There is a bit more to this one than meets the eye. At first glance it looks like a featureless blue ball. Crank up the magnification and have a bit of a mess about with filters and there is a surprising amount of detail. Granted, it is never going to give M42 a run for its money.
